A detour will be in place for Woodstock Transit bus route 5 over the next week. This is due to the road construction on Pattullo Ave.
WOODSTOCK - A detour is now in effect for Woodstock Transit bus route 5.
The route has been adjusted due to the road construction on Pattullo Ave, west of Jack Ross Ave.
Starting today the southeast bus will go south on Jack Ross Ave, turn around at the Kerry plant, backtrack north on Jack Ross Ave, and take a left on Ridgeway Road before turning right on Pattullo Ave and resuming its regular route.
The bus stop outside Leeds Transit on Pattullo Ave will be closed during the detour. The City also won't be setting up any temporary stops, so those who take the bus will have to get on at the next stop outside Hino Motors on Ridgeway Road.
The detour is expected to be lifted on Friday April 1st.
